Usage and Application
The boiler superheater is an indispensable pressure part in modern utility-scale power generation. Its primary function is to absorb intense heat from the furnace flue gas and convert saturated steam into dry, superheated steam. This high-temperature, high-energy steam is essential for driving steam turbines at peak efficiency while preventing moisture-induced erosion on the turbine blades. Technical Advantages
Our superheater tube panels are precisely engineered to withstand extreme thermal stresses and high internal pressures. By utilizing premium creep-resistant alloys—such as SA-213 T22, T91, T92, and advanced austenitic stainless steels—our components offer exceptional long-term durability and outstanding resistance to high-temperature oxidation and fireside corrosion.
Our manufacturing process incorporates advanced automated orbital welding and rigorous non-destructive testing (NDT). This ensures flawless metallurgical integrity that fully complies with stringent international boiler codes.
